Investigators in India are studying the black boxes of a Boeing 787 Dreamliner after recovering them from the aircraft wreckage to ascertain the cause of last week’s plane crash that left at least 270 people dead. Nearly five million smuggled seahorses were seized globally by authorities over a 10-year period, Canadian researchers found, warning it’s only the “tip of the iceberg” in an illegal trade that is likely far larger in scale.
